Summary
Passing nested lists as coordinates to APIs that accept coordinates such as `ImagePath.Path`, `ImageDraw.ImageDraw.polygon` and `ImageDraw.ImageDraw.line` could cause a heap buffer overflow, as nested lists were recursively unpacked beyond the allocated buffer. Coordinate lists are now validated to contain exactly two numeric coordinates. This was introduced in Pillow 11.2.1.
